EASTERN COUNTIES LEAGUE - A VERY EXCITING END TO THE TITLE RACE

THURLOW NUNN EASTERN COUNTIES LEAGUE PREMIER DIVISION
Current table - places 1 to 5 only
POSITION TEAM P GD PTS POSSIBLE FORM
1 FELIXSTOWE & WALTON UNITED  36 +40 78 84 WWWWDW
2 HADLEIGH UNITED  36 +55 77 83 LLDLLW
3 BRIGHTLINGSEA REGENT  35 +43 76 85 DLWWDW
4 GORLESTON 35 +24 74 83 WLDWDW
5 GODMANCHESTER ROVERS 35 +39 73 82 WWWLWW

The business end to the season in the Eastern Counties League looks set to be very exciting with five teams still in contention to win the championship with just two or three games to play. If third placed Brightlingsea Regent win their final three games they will be champions but with a tough trip to Diss Town who need a win in their battle to stay out of the bottom three and then two home games versus Brantham Atheltic and Norwich United (currently in sixth place) it's going to be a very interesting week for followers of The Regent. Current table topper's Felixstowe and Walton United go to Norwich United tomorrow and then finish with what could be an amazing game against Godmanchester Rovers on the final Saturday of the season - Could this game be a championship decider?

Hadleigh United have lost five of their last seven league games which has seen them drop from title certainties to contenders. Back in October after 16 games played they were eleven points clear of then second placed Gorleston. They could still win the league and got back to winning ways with a 0-4 victory at Brantham Athletic on Monday 21st April.

Could we see five teams still in contention on the final day of the season next weekend?
